General description

Standardized, concentrated cell culture supernatant which has been diafiltered with phosphate buffered saline. For the formulation of Anti-B or Anti-A+B blood typing reagents or devices. ES-4 gives strong reactions with all red cells displaying regular forms of the B antigen. In common with the polyclonal Anti-B found in human group A plasma, this antibody agglutinates A1 red cells which exhibit the ‘Acquired B’ phenomenon. The major application of this FFMU is as a constituent of a blended Anti-A+B reagent. JG (clone ES-15)is an excellent blending partner for this purpose. Contains 0.1% (w/v) Sodium Azide. Shelf Life: 24 months from date of filtration. Licensed by the US FDA under a shared manufacturing arrangement.
